Don't own a 14J, but it looks like it might be close in size to my Buescher; and I've looked around for an inexpensive bag for that horn (no real luck).
You might take a look at the model 61 Gard bag:
http://www.gardbags.com/portfolio/tuba-gig-bags/. Unfortunately, it's a little too small for my Buescher, but your bell is smaller and I think the 14J might fit in it. The Gard people were very pleasant and informative when I did talk to them.
I have a Gard bag for my Wessex EEb and am quite happy with it. Again, it's not a high-end bag. But it's well made and definitely adequate for normal use of taking the horn back and forth to events in the back of the SUV. One feature I really like about it is that it's a top-loading bag and there is a padded but rigid insert that fits firmly in the top and protects the bell (which it has for me on a few careless occasions). Comfortable to carry with handles and backstraps. The padding is what I would call "moderately good" (probably about 3/4" of stiff foam). It's otherwise a lot like the Giardinelli bag I used to have for my BBb horn. And you can get either leather or Cordura. I got mine (Cordura) from Musician's Friend with a small discount and free shipping for around $150 about six months ago. Here's the page for the 61-SK (Cordura) model:
http://www.musiciansfriend.com/brass-in ... 0431517027.
I'm pretty careful with it because it's not super protective, but it's done well by me and in terms of price/peformance I don't know that it can be beat. Wish they had one that would take my 17" bell
